My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Hi. My name is Scout. I am 19 weeks old and my vet (the lady with the treats) says I am in great health. I was 16.8 lbs at 16 weeks, which I guess means I will eventually be 32 lbs or so when I am full grown. I am housetrained, sleep through the night (10:00 to 6:00), and, I am told, a wonderful dog who likes to snuggle and play, and is very smart.

My Dad was 100% Treeing Walker Coonhound and my Mom was a mix of Border Collie, Golden Retriever, Chow Chow, and Siberian Husky (according to a DNA test my Humans got after they adopted me). When my Humans rescued me, they understood I was a “retriever mix.” My Humans really had no idea what they were in for with an energetic scent-driven gal like me.

We go for walks and have play time and I get to sit outside and relax but I would love a fenced in backyard where I can freely romp and explore. I am very social and good with all the dogs and people I meet. My sister, a Shiba Inu, is 16 years old and is not interested in playing or roughhousing with me. So, I would love to have a new dog sister or brother to play with.

(Note from Humans – She is a wonderful dog, we were just not prepared for the energy and habits of a Coonhound. We want her to have a home with people who understand scent animals, have a fenced in back yard and ideally with another dog to play with to make her life great!).
